Before ever speaking with a mortgage officer, you’ll want to determine how much house you can afford and are comfortable paying (two different things!).
Zillow’s home affordability calculator will help you determine how much house you can afford by analyzing your income, debt, and the current mortgage rates.
whats a reverse mortgage What is a Reverse Mortgage? | Retirement Living | 2019 – A reverse mortgage is a loan that allows homeowners to use their home equity as collateral for a loan. Instead of making monthly mortgage payments, homeowners are responsible for paying back the loan when they no longer live in the home.

Also called a variable-rate mortgage, an adjustable-rate mortgage has an interest rate that may change periodically during the life of the loan in accordance with changes in an index such as the U.S. Prime Rate or the london interbank offered rate (LIBOR). Bank of America ARMs use LIBOR as the basis for ARM interest rate adjustments.
